Serving 520 students in grades 6-8, Breckinridge County Middle School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Kentucky for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 39% (which is higher than the Kentucky state average of 38%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 47% (which is higher than the Kentucky state average of 45%).
The student:teacher ratio of 15:1 is equal to the Kentucky state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is lower than the Kentucky state average of 28% (majority Black).

School Overview

Breckinridge County Middle School's student population of 520 students has declined by 13% over five school years.
The teacher population of 35 teachers has declined by 5% over five school years.
